Former Tottenham captain Gary Mabbutt is convinced they can still finish in the top four.
Mabbutt, 51, believes AVB has enough talent, ability and hunger within the ranks to challenge rivals Chelsea and Arsenal.
He told the Daily Star Sunday: "Fortunately Tottenham have got a very strong squad together and they have a great attitude. I think we have enough strength to come through this.
"We've got strong players in the squad - a lot of players that have a lot of experience.
"Of course, pace is the key in a lot of games, certainly when you've got players like Gareth Bale and Aaron Lennon."
But Mabbutt has warned Spurs' stars they must be prepared for a scrap to get over the finishing line. He said: "It's going to be a dogfight.
"Everything is still to play for.
"We've shown a lot of character so far this season.
"But we are going to need all of that character in the remaining games. I think we've still got enough about us to land a top-four place."
